Women's Cross Country Takes 1st in Bearcat Opener; Men's Team Takes 3rd
OWENSBORO, Ky. – The Brescia University men’s and women’s cross-country teams opened their season hosting the Bearcat Opener at Yellow Creek Park this past Friday. The women had an astonishing day sweeping the top five spots to take first place. The men placed a close third to end the meet.

Freshman Jamie Gawthrop ran to victory at the top of the leaderboard as she finished first with a time of 19:56. 34. Closely behind was Mallory Wilson with a time of 21:02.23 and Carmela Shorkey with a time of 22:58.97 to take the second and third spots. Faith Mpassy finished fifth with a time of 24:54:.56 to round out the top five. Lexus McMurray finished in 13th with a time of 32:37.66 to end the women's 5k.
On the men's side, Matthew Parsons finished a close third with a time of 17:47.75 while Gerrick Sheffer finished seventh with a time of 18:04.25. Brody Kurz and Nicholas Greer rounded out the men's side in 13th and 14th place, respectfully.
Both teams will head to the Larry Young Invitational in Columbia, MO hosted by Columbia College on Friday, Sep. 20th.
